**Q: What do I do if the Harrowfield telemetry gateway stops accepting tractor feeds?**

The gateway (codename Furrowlink) buffers equipment telemetry from the field units and forwards it to our ingest cluster. If feeds stall, first check the relay dashboard; nine times out of ten it's a certificate rollover. If the gateway has fully locked itself, you'll need to restart it in recovery mode from the maintenance console. Recovery mode asks for a passphrase, which is this.

vault phrase of taweg-haduf = druax-oliok-druvan-soreth-gormir-wenok-feniel-fenys-tammir

Q3 Planning Note — Bramleyfield Pilot

Team, quick update before we lock the quarter. The pilot with Bramleyfield Goods is on track: twelve stores live, shelf placement better than expected, and reorder rates trending up since week three. Their buying team wants a readout in early October, so let's have sell-through numbers polished by then. Dana is coordinating the merchandising refresh; loop her in on any store feedback. Keep this close for now — the confidential note on our expansion plans follows below.

management briefing: Headcount on the Praok team goes from 16 to 91 by the end of March. Gross margin on Praok came in at 2 percent against a plan of 26 percent.

## Hot-Reload Tuning

Fennwright watches its config tree and reloads changed files without restarting your plugin. Plugin authors: reloads are debounced, so rapid edits collapse into one event. If your plugin misses updates, the watch interval is too coarse; if it thrashes, the debounce is too tight. Never assume a reload is atomic across files — use the generation counter in the reload callback to detect partial states. Defaults work for most setups. The relevant constants are listed below.

constants for yaduf-fahag:
BUDGETS = {
    "kelix": 528,
    "briwyn": 734,
}